前言

    主要是记录一下实现的错误日志拦截,可以在拦截器里面控制返回的信息,把错误信息处理后返回给请求端。

拦截器

拦截器又称过滤器。

asp.net mvc本身是自带3种拦截器:action拦截器、result拦截器、exception拦截器。 应用中常见的拦截器有日志拦截器(action拦截器)和异常处理拦截器(exception拦截器)。

java里spring mvc也常用拦截器来做些非干预业务逻辑的事,诸如实现handlerinterceptor接口。

拦截器是aop(面向切面编程)的一种应用。

拦截器要解决的问题:

1.代码复用。拦截器可被复用
2.职责单一。比如厨师只负责炒菜,不管前期的洗菜、后续的送菜工作。菜变质了也是直接喊一声就有人来处理。

这次我们用来记录错误日志

代码实战

拦截器

工具类方法

以上就是asp.net 通过拦截器记录错误日志的示例代码的详细内容,更多关于asp.net 记录错误日志的资料请关注www.887551.com其它相关文章!